Synopsis "The Seduction: A Novel"

Unspoken tensions simmer between two women under the heat of a Catalan summer in this internationally bestselling, erotic, and quietly radical portrait of queer desire.

In a sun-drenched house on the Catalan coast, a young, queer photographer arrives to capture the portrait of a celebrated writer. But what begins as a professional collaboration slowly unravels into something more intimate and unsettling—a charged exchange of glances, silence, and shifting emotional boundaries.

The photographer, unnamed and quietly observant, is drawn to the writer’s enigmatic presence, her self-possession, her power. Over shared meals and quiet routines, the difficulty of understanding the desire of the other begins to obsess the narrator. As the summer heat thickens, so too does the unspoken tension between them, heightening the photographer’s insecurities and her perception of her own flaws. When a third woman arrives, an old friend with blurred boundaries, the fragile connection begins to unravel. Is this seduction, or projection? Intimacy, or illusion?

Told through lyrical, introspective prose, The Seduction is a poetic, slow-burn exploration of the complexities of seduction between women, intimacy, queer longing, and the quiet ache of unfulfilled connections.
Sara Torres
  (Author)
View Author's Page
(Gijón, 1991). With the novel Lo que hay, she received the 2022 booksellers' revelation award. Her theoretical-creative work focuses on the analysis of desire, body, and discourse through a feminist and interdisciplinary critical apparatus that intertwines psychoanalysis, new materialisms, and queer studies. PhD from Queen Mary University of London. Her thesis is titled: The Lesbian Text: Fetish, Fantasy and Queer Becomings. Her first book, La otra genealogía (Madrid: Torremozas) won the Gloria Fuertes National Poetry Award. She has also published the poetry books Conjuros y Cantos, Phantasmagoria El ritual del baño, and the most recent Deseo de perro. She has a space in elDiario.es where she writes regularly.
